The global digital night vision (NV) scope market is experiencing robust growth, driven by increasing demand from military and law enforcement agencies, as well as a surge in popularity among hunting and outdoor enthusiasts. Technological advancements, such as improved image resolution, longer detection ranges, and enhanced video recording capabilities, are key factors propelling market expansion. The integration of digital features like Wi-Fi connectivity and smartphone app compatibility further enhances user experience and broadens the appeal of these scopes. The market is segmented by product type (handheld, rifle-mounted), resolution, magnification, and price range, with higher-resolution and feature-rich models commanding a premium price point. Competition is intense, with established players like Pulsar, Bushnell, and AGM Global Vision vying for market share alongside emerging brands. While the high initial cost of digital NV scopes remains a restraint for some consumers, ongoing technological improvements and economies of scale are expected to gradually reduce prices, driving market penetration.
The forecast period (2025-2033) anticipates a consistent CAGR (let's assume a conservative estimate of 8% based on industry trends) fueled by factors such as the increasing affordability of advanced digital NV technology, rising recreational activities requiring low-light vision, and continuous improvements in image processing and sensor technologies. However, potential restraints include the availability of alternative night vision technologies (like thermal scopes), stringent regulatory environments in certain regions, and supply chain challenges. Geographic distribution reveals significant market concentration in North America and Europe, driven by high consumer spending and strong defense budgets. However, emerging markets in Asia-Pacific and the Middle East are showing promising growth potential, indicating future market diversification. The surging popularity of digital NV scopes is driven by several key factors. Technological advancements are at the forefront, with continuous improvements in image sensor technology leading to higher resolution, better low-light performance, and more detailed images. The miniaturization of components allows for more compact and lightweight designs, making the scopes more comfortable and versatile for a wider range of users. Decreasing manufacturing costs have also made digital NV scopes more affordable, bringing them within reach of a broader consumer base. This affordability has been crucial in expanding the market beyond traditional military and law enforcement uses, into the hunting, outdoor recreation, and wildlife observation sectors. Moreover, the integration of advanced features like built-in recording capabilities, laser rangefinders, and wireless connectivity are further driving adoption, enhancing the user experience and broadening the scope of applications. Finally, aggressive marketing and increasing brand awareness among civilian consumers are playing a significant role in fueling market growth, highlighting the practical benefits and recreational possibilities of owning a digital NV scope.
Despite the significant growth potential, the digital NV scope market faces several challenges. The high initial cost of advanced models can be a barrier for budget-conscious consumers, particularly in developing economies. Battery life remains a crucial concern, as prolonged use can significantly drain the power supply, impacting operational effectiveness. Competition in the market is intense, with numerous players vying for market share, requiring continuous innovation and adaptation to stay ahead. The complex technology involved can also present challenges in terms of maintenance and repair, demanding specialized technical expertise. Furthermore, stringent regulations and export controls in certain regions can hinder market expansion, especially for high-end military-grade scopes. The need for continuous software updates and potential compatibility issues with different devices can also pose challenges for users. Addressing these limitations through technological improvements, cost optimization, and robust after-sales support will be crucial for sustaining the growth trajectory of the digital NV scope market.
